Notice
Recent Posts
Recent Comments
Link
«   2025/05   »
1 2 3
4 5 6 7 8 9 10
11 12 13 14 15 16 17
18 19 20 21 22 23 24
25 26 27 28 29 30 31
Archives
Today
Total
관리 메뉴

차근차근

php로 csv 파일 생성 후 mysql에 import 하기 본문

Programming/DB

php로 csv 파일 생성 후 mysql에 import 하기

오늘은뭐하지 2022. 5. 4. 11:39

자바 코드로 만드는 방법은 아래 글에서 보면 된다.

https://slowly-ban.tistory.com/entry/csv-%ED%8C%8C%EC%9D%BC-%EC%83%9D%EC%84%B1-%ED%9B%84-Oracle%EC%97%90-import%ED%95%98%EA%B8%B0

 

csv 파일 생성 후 Oracle에 import하기

어제 DB수업에서 배운 내용을 직접 실습해 볼 것이다. import java.io.*; import java.io.IOException; import java.util.Random; public class GenerateBookData { private final static int NUM_OF_RECORDS = 10..

slowly-ban.tistory.com

<?php
$MAX_LOOF = 1000;
$myfile = fopen("C:/Coding/TestFile/book.csv", "w");
// 파일 위치는 자유롭게 하면 된다.
print("open");
//제대로 실행되는지 확인해보기 위해 print를 썼다.
for($i = 0; $i<$MAX_LOOF; $i++){
    print("start");
    $output = "";
    $output = (String)$i.",title".(string)$i.",author".(string)rand()."\n";
    fwrite($myfile, $output);
}
fclose($myfile);
print("close");
?>

 

 

파일 위치로 가보면 제대로 만들어진 걸 볼 수 있다!

 

데이터베이스를 우클릭 하면 나오는 Table Data Import Wizard를 누른다.

방금 만든 book.csv 파일 위치를 업로드 하고

테이블을 새로 만들고

(이미 만들어져 있다면 use existing table을 쓰면 된다.)

각 열의 Field Type을 정하고

import 하면

1000개 레코드가 import 된다!

 

book 테이블을 확인해보면 정상적으로 import 된 걸 볼 수 있다~

'Programming > DB' 카테고리의 다른 글

csv 파일 생성 후 Oracle에 import하기  (0) 2022.05.03
Comments